Moto G 5G has an overall score of 81.5, which is a bit better than Galaxy S24 FE's global score of 76. Both phones in this review work with Android operating system, but Moto G 5G has an older 10 version and Galaxy S24 FE has Android 14 version. Moto G 5G's body is a little bit lighter but way thicker than Galaxy S24 FE.
The Motorola Moto G 5G features a much more powerful processor than Galaxy S24 FE, because although it has less RAM, it also counts with a larger number of faster cores. Galaxy S24 FE has a much better display than Moto G 5G, although it has a little worse 1080 x 2340 resolution and a just a little lower count of pixels per screen inch, they both have a screen of the same size.
The Moto G 5G has a superior camera than Samsung Galaxy S24 FE, because although it has a lesser MP resolution camera, it also counts with a bigger aperture to take better low light photography and videos. The Moto G 5G features a superior storage to install games and applications than Samsung Galaxy S24 FE, because although it has just 64 GB internal memory capacity, it also counts with a slot for external memory cards that admits up to 1000 GB.
The Motorola Moto G 5G counts with a little longer battery duration than Samsung Galaxy S24 FE, because it has 5000mAh of battery capacity.
